2023 Château Rauzan-Ségla — Margaux 2ème Grand Cru Classé

The history of Château Rauzan-Ségla dates back to 1661 when Pierre de Rauzan acquired the estate. The property is today owned by the Wertheimer family of the fashion house Chanel and managed by Nicolas Audebert, with vineyards of 51 hectares stretching around the château with additional parcels near Château Margaux and Brane-Cantenac. The land has been organically farmed since 2019 and achieved official organic certification in 2023. With 21 soil types, 4 varieties, and 150 parcels, Audebert describes the estate as "an amazing Margaux patchwork — the wines are like a symphony." 

The 2023 vintage presented a defining challenge: the estate lost 50% of its Merlot to mildew and black rot, resulting in the highest Cabernet Sauvignon proportion ever recorded in the grand vin. The final blend is 85% Cabernet Sauvignon, 13.5% Merlot, and 1.5% Petit Verdot, aged 18 months in oak with 55% new barrels, at a yield of 30 hl/ha. 

Deep garnet-purple in the glass, the 2023 bursts with flamboyant notes of Morello cherries, blackcurrant pastilles, violets, and licorice, giving way to rosebud tea, crushed rocks, and Sichuan pepper. The medium-bodied palate delivers amazing tension to offset shiny black and red berry layers, framed by velvety tannins, finishing long and perfumed.

98 Points
"The 2023 Rauzan-Ségla is magnificent. The marriage of elegance and power is just compelling. Rich, layered and nearly seamless in the glass, the 2023 is so impressive. Dried herbs, cedar, tobacco and incense capture
tons of Cabernet Sauvignon savoriness. The intensity of the dark red/purplish fruit is remarkable. Rauzan-Ségla is one of the wines of the vintage. Tasted three times.
"
—Antonio Galloni-Vinous Media
